Which of the following statement is correct ?

A

`+` l group stabilises a carbocation

B

`+` l group stabilises a carbanion

C

`+` l group destabilises a carbocation

D

`+` l group stabilises a free radical

Text Solution

AI Generated Solution

The correct Answer is:
To determine which of the statements regarding the +I (positive inductive) group is correct, we will analyze each statement step by step. ### Step-by-Step Solution: 1. **Understanding Carbocation, Carbanion, and Free Radical:** - A **carbocation** is a carbon atom with a positive charge, having only 6 electrons in its valence shell. - A **carbanion** is a carbon atom with a negative charge, having 8 electrons in its valence shell. - A **free radical** is a carbon atom with an unpaired electron, having 7 electrons in its valence shell. 2. **Analyzing the Statements:** - **Statement 1:** "+I group stabilizes a carbocation." - A carbocation is electron-deficient (6 electrons). A +I group (electron-donating group) can donate electrons, thus stabilizing the carbocation. - **Conclusion:** This statement is **correct**. - **Statement 2:** "+I group stabilizes a carbanion." - A carbanion is electron-rich (8 electrons). Adding a +I group, which donates electrons, would destabilize the carbanion by increasing electron density. - **Conclusion:** This statement is **incorrect**. - **Statement 3:** "+I group destabilizes a carbocation." - As established, a +I group stabilizes a carbocation by donating electrons. Therefore, this statement is incorrect. - **Conclusion:** This statement is **incorrect**. - **Statement 4:** "+I group stabilizes a free radical." - A free radical has 7 electrons and is also electron-deficient. A +I group can donate electrons to stabilize the free radical. - **Conclusion:** This statement is **correct**. 3. **Final Conclusion:** - The correct statements are: - Statement 1: "+I group stabilizes a carbocation." - Statement 4: "+I group stabilizes a free radical." ### Summary of Correct Statements: - The correct statements are: - +I group stabilizes a carbocation. - +I group stabilizes a free radical.
